How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sudlersville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sudlersville Studio Apartments | $1,395 | $1,225 | $1,700 |
| Sudlersville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,618 | $1,200 | $2,250 |
| Sudlersville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,861 | $1,315 | $2,595 |
| Sudlersville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,115 | $1,052 | $2,695 |
| Sudlersville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,495 | $2,495 | $2,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sudlersville
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sudlersville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sudlersville ranges from $1,200 to $2,250 with an average monthly rent of $1,618.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sudlersville c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sudlersville range from $1,315 to $2,595.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,861.
How expensive are Sudlersville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Sudlersville on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,052 to $2,695 - averaging $2,115 for the location.
